In what ways does the invisible hand influence investor behavior in the crypto space?

- hodzhakhovOct 24, 2023 · 2 years agoThe invisible hand, a concept coined by Adam Smith, refers to the self-regulating nature of the market. In the crypto space, the invisible hand plays a significant role in shaping investor behavior. It operates through the forces of supply and demand, determining the prices of cryptocurrencies and influencing investment decisions. When demand for a particular cryptocurrency increases, its price tends to rise, attracting more investors. Conversely, when demand decreases, the price falls, leading to a decrease in investor interest. This dynamic interaction between supply and demand drives investor behavior in the crypto space.
- salanAug 31, 2023 · 3 years agoInvestors in the crypto space are constantly seeking opportunities to maximize their profits. The invisible hand guides their decision-making process by providing signals through market trends and price movements. For example, if a cryptocurrency experiences a sudden surge in price, investors may interpret it as a sign of potential growth and invest accordingly. On the other hand, if a cryptocurrency's price plummets, investors may perceive it as a signal to sell and cut their losses. The invisible hand influences investor behavior by creating a market environment where investors respond to these signals in order to maximize their returns.
